Penn State Football Offensive Lineman Vega Ioane Declares For NFL Draft

Penn State football offensive tackle Vega Ioane has declared for the NFL Draft, Hayes Fawcett reported on Friday. The Graham, Washington, native still has a year of eligibility remaining. He has been with the Nittany Lions for four seasons.

Ioane joined Penn State in 2022, playing in four games but redshirting that season. The following season, his role increased, and he appeared in every game for the Nittany Lions, starting five. In 2024 and 2025, Ioane started in every game he appeared in.

Ioane has been a bright spot on the offensive line this season and was ranked as the No. 1 interior offensive lineman on Mel Kiper’s midseason big board because of it.

“Ioane drives defensive tackles off the ball and sustains his blocks well,” Kiper wrote. “He can get to the second level and torque defenders out of the way. And he’s incredibly agile at left guard for his size. Ioane has 31 career starts and has given up only two sacks over that time — both in 2023.”

Ioane joined Zakee Wheatley and Zane Durant as Nittany Lions who have declared for the 2025 NFL Draft. He is a finalist for the Polynesian College Football Player of the Year.
